Output 328659a91d05e882873302c80a0fcc889854e4a654f1610db513aeba808de2b8:2

value
25690601944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b0a6f90fc087fb91de432953f4f262d20445114 OP_EQUAL
address
MSQjuTt5xEkWXRd8EYhHQZZSBf1yMRnqPH
transaction
328659a91d05e882873302c80a0fcc889854e4a654f1610db513aeba808de2b8
spent
true